To configure PIRCH:

  1. When you first start the program, click on Tools and select Ident Server as shown in the graphic below.
    Pirch32 Tools Menu
  2. Fill in the Ident box as shown in the graphic below. I suggest that you use a nickname instead of your user ID.
    Pirch32 Ident Server
  3. Check the Active box, and you will see what is shown in the graphic below. Click the x in the upper right corner of the window to close it.
    Pirch32 Ident Server
  4. Click the Login button to open the Server Connection window. It should look something like this:
    Pirch32 Server Connection
  5. Fill in the boxes as shown in the graphic below:
    • Server - any server
    • Name - your name
    • E-mail - your e-mail address
    • Nickname - the name you want to use on irc
    • Alternate - the name to use if your nickname is already in use
    That being said, we recommend that you not use your real name and e-mail address. Just remember, that using an alias will not make you anonymous. Your computer can still be traced.
    Pirch32 Server Connection
  6. Click the Connect button to connect to the irc server. You should see the following after the connection is made.
    Pirch32 Server Information
  7. Click the Favorites button, and you will see the window shown below.
    Pirch32 Favorite Places
  8. Click in the box on the right, and then click the Add button. You will see the following window. Fill in the boxes as shown below then click the OK button. This will add the #attworldnet channel to your list of favorite channels. You could add any of your other favorite channels this way.
    Note: #attworldnet isn't a registered channel, and might not be occupied when you get there...
    Pirch32 Channel Properties
  9. Select a channel to join. I've selected #attworldnet. Click the Join button to join the channel.
    Pirch32 Favorite Places
  10. When you join a channel, the following window will open, with the list of the current occupants of the channel on the right, and the conversation on the left. @W is an undernet bot that takes care of the channel. On other channels, you might see @X or @Y instead, if the channel is registered. Not every channel is registered. Any nick that is preceded by the @ sign, is a channel operator.All you have to do is type what you want to say in the box on the bottom and hit enter.
